A bull had horns that measured 98 inches across. what is this length in feet and inches?
zhenek [66]
HI Spowell1171! Here's how you do this:

12 in = 1 ft

98 ÷ 12 = 8 R 2

So, now you have 8 R2. This means you have 8 feet and 2 inches. So your answer is 8 feet and 2 inches. Hope I helped!

Determine whether the following conjecture is true or false. Give a counterexample if the answer is false.
brilliants [131]
This conjecture is false, A and C don't have to be complementary angles.

Let Angle A be 100 and Angle B be 80 degrees. They are supplementary (sum of 180).
Let Angle C be 100 and Angle B is still 80 degrees. They are supplementary.

However, Angle A and Angle C are not complementary (sum of 90).
